Caitlin Clark and head coach Stephanie White stated that recent speculation regarding discord within the Indiana Fever is unfounded. After overcoming an up-and-down start to the season, the Fever are currently 8-5 following a three-game winning streak, most recently defeating the Connecticut Sun 85-75. Clark leads the team in scoring along with Kelsey Mitchell, while Aliyah Boston also contributes significant points and rebounds. Both Clark and White express strong mutual respect and emphasize their shared competitive spirit. The Fever will next compete against the Toronto Tempo on Tuesday night.
